Cemat AS  (OCSE:CEMAT) Change In Inventory Explanation

1. Days Inventory indicates the number of days of goods in sales that a company has in the inventory.

Cemat AS's Days Inventory for the quarter that ended in is calculated as:

Days Inventory=Average Total Inventories/Cost of Goods Sold*Days in Period
=118.0205/83.542*365 / 2
=257.82

Cemat AS Business Description

Other Exchanges 1X9:Germany
Address c/o DLA Piper Denmark Law Firm P/S, Oslo Plads 2, Copenhagen V, DNK, 2100
Cemat AS is a Denmark-based holding company that engages in the real estate business. The Group comprises two segments that is Property management division comprising letting of premises and land and the provision of utilities to tenants, including power, water, natural gas, facility services, etc. and the other is Property development including the preparation and implementation of development projects, in the field of housing and commercial space. The company derives maximum revenue from Property Management & Holding Segment.
